Training & Education 

BOMA University The industry's most highly respected and comprehensive educational resource, BOMA University offers a variety of courses and programs designed to enhance and advance the careers of real estate professionals. Courses are offered in a variety of media--from traditional seminars and courses, to online seminars, to audio seminars (conferences which take place by phone) to suit every schedule and budget.
